This award is given in memory of Maurice Arthur Pope (1889-1978), a prominent Canadian civil engineer, army officer, and diplomat. During the Second World War, Brigadier-General Pope served at Canadian military headquarters in London on the military staff of Prime Minister W.L. Mackenzie King. In 1945, he became chief of the Canadian Military Mission in Berlin. He also served as ambassador to Belgium (1950-53) and Spain (1953-56). In 1962, his memoirs, Soldiers and Politicians, were published. Maurice Pope was the son of Sir Joseph Pope, Prime Minister Sir John A. Macdonald’s principal secretary. Eligibility Criteria

  • Applicant must be enrolled in the Arts & Contemporary Studies (ACS) or History programs.
  • Applicant must have clear academic standing.
  • Applicant must be a Third or Fourth Year Undergraduate.
  • Applicant must be an undergraduate student.


Offered Benefits

$1,777.86 will be awarded to the recipient of the scholarship.
